A “roomful” of over 100 guests from across the country laughed and cried their way through the May 2nd Healing One, Healing the World spring benefit.  Full of positive energy and contagious enthusiasm, Paddle Raise Queen Kay Lewis shared heartfelt stories of the impact that Spiritual Care Visitor Training has made in her life, and in doing so, blew through all previous paddle raise records by securing pledges and donations of over $67,000. Our honorees Linda McMillan and Martha Gano gave brilliant presentations about their love for Bishop Anderson House, and we enjoyed the group presentation from St. Michael’s Episcopal Church, which was awarded the inaugural Community of Care award. All told, our first ever virtual fundraiser was a smashing success, bringing in $96,000 to provide compassionate chaplains and train caring volunteers for people in need of spiritual care.
